You can achieve almost any wood look that you want whether on floors or walls in traditional planks or modern styles with an extremely durable and versatile porcelain or ceramic tile. Each tile in this pattern offsets the tile below it by one third of its length creating a staggered diagonal effect. Tiles can be a good substitute to wooden flooring. Before you start remember that using the correct trowel and mortar is critical to a successful tile project.

And it s easy to understand why. This iconic pattern is made by laying. Wood look and other plank tiles are frequently installed using this layout. Here the pattern in the tiles represents oak wood flooring.

That s why when you install wood tile flooring in an offset pattern the center is next to the end of the next tile which creates lippage or otherwise known as the most frustrating problem an installer has to deal with during a project. But don t worry we ll talk about how to lay tile that looks like wood without lippage in a. This layout is often used with one two or three color designs. A perennial favorite in the wood parquet flooring domain and one of our favorite tile patterns the herringbone pattern layout is becoming equally popular among tile aficionados so much so that there are a lot more rectangular and small plank style ceramic tiles sizes on the market these days.
